Never Knowing Love
Contributed by
essentially9
on
Thursday, 1st July 2004 @ 09:38:44 PM in AEST
Topic:
EmotionalPoetry
|
Never Knowing Love For you I say it again That I will leave Because you think That we will never be Anything And we might as well end What could be For you I say it again That I loved you And no one else That I was ready to die For you every time But you don't believe me In spite I have done everything That I could To prove to you Of my love But you turn away Saying I'm lying That it won't be anything For you I leave Never knowing What could have been Never knowing love As I turn away Nothing replaces My love
